The meeting will be held from 20-21 March at ESTEC (The Netherlands) and will provide a platform for discussions and exchanges between engineers in the area of Fracture Control of Spacecraft, Launchers and their Payloads and Experiments.
The TIM intends to build upon the successful fracture controle workshop held in March of 2011.
The purpose of the meeting is to exchange information on practices, experiences, and new developments relevant to a wide range of fracture control aspects of spacecraft and launchers.
Foresoon topics include:
- Facture control of composite spaceflight structures (incl. work on delamination assessment methodology);
- Pressure vessels and other pressurized hardware, incl. composite overwrapped pressure vessels (COPV) developments;
- Standardization (ECSS and related international standards);
- Non-destructive inspection - experiences;
- Fracture control experience for ISS payloads;
- Fracture control of unmanned missions;
- Fracture control tools and methodology (ESACRACK, Frames 2,...);
- Materials aspects; metallic and composite materials, brittle materials, stress corrosion,...;
